Strict Environmental Control Features

  • Raised Floor and False Ceiling
  • Raised floor height is 18” (46cm) from structural deck
  • False ceiling height is 12ft from raised floor
  • Temperature and Humidity
  • Server hall temperature

: 22deg C +/- 1deg C

  • Ambient relative humidity

: 50% RH +/- 5%

  • Fire Suppression
  • FM 200
  • Very Early Smoke Detection System (VESDA)

Back-up as Service

  • With the Backup Service:
  • Service Provider-class storage box

are used to write data to disk using software agents installed on the server

  • Data is stored within the Storage Box

for two weeks before being erased

  • Standard backup policies are weekly

full and daily incremental and may be customized

  • Service upgrades available for hot

backups of databases and MS Exchange

When is Cloud a Fit for Our Clients?

  • Speed of provisioning is constraining business execution

– Need to accelerate in-house application development – Application deployment is too slow (HW procurement and management) – Can’t scale resources quickly

  • Variable, periodic or seasonal demands

– Applications and processes demand cannot be predicted – Huge increases in demand on a seasonal or periodic basis

  • Internal resource constraints

– Internal data center capacity limits are being reached – Hardware is at end of serviceable life and/or capital budget cutbacks

  • Enterprise data center no longer offers a competitive advantage

to the organization

– May no longer provide a differentiator – Get into cloud to get a leg up on competition

  • Globalization

– Geographically dispersed teams and development efforts
